Lay not up for yourselves treasures upon earth, where moth and rust doth corrupt, and where thieves break through and steal:

Luke 12:21
So is he that layeth up treasure for himself, and is not rich towards God.
Luke 18:24
And Jesus seeing him said, How hardly do they that have riches enter the kingdom of God!
1 Timothy 6:8
If we have, then, food and raiment, we will be therewith content.
Hebrews 13:5
Let your disposition be without covetousness, and be content with what ye have; for he hath said, "I will never leave thee, nor forsake thee;"
James 5:1
Come now, ye rich men, weep and wail for your miseries that are coming upon you.
1 John 2:15
Love not the world, nor the things in the world. If any one loveth the world, the love of the Father is not in him;
